Also, how do I stop my Jupyter Notebook<\/strong> from running? To shut down a kernel, go to the associated notebook and click on menu File -> Close and Halt. Alternatively, the Notebook<\/strong> Dashboard has a tab named Running that shows all the running notebooks (i.e. kernels) and allows shutting them down (by clicking on a Shutdown button).<\/p>\n Amazingly, why you should not use Jupyter Notebook? Now you can leave the browser running in the remote desktop and disconnect to it anytime you want to.<\/p>\n<\/p>\n To interrupt a calculation which is taking too long, use the Kernel, Interrupt menu option, or the i,i keyboard shortcut. Similarly, to restart the whole computational process, use the Kernel, Restart menu option or 0,0 shortcut.<\/p>\n<\/p>\n Jupyter Notebooks is the ideal place to get a head start in the data analytics field. Nearly all functions suffer decreased performance, but especially if you are analyzing large dataframes or performing complex calculations, I would stick with Ipython.<\/p>\n<\/p>\n The new Find and Replace dialog is found under the Edit menu of the notebook. If you’re in command mode, you can press the F key to bring up the dialog. The dialog displays a live preview of the find and replace action you specify.<\/p>\n<\/p>\n When you are in command mode, you are able to edit the notebook as a whole, but not type into individual cells. Most importantly, in command mode, the keyboard is mapped to a set of shortcuts that let you perform notebook and cell actions efficiently.<\/p>\n<\/p>\n Go to Home > Replace or press Ctrl+H.
